What can MOBI do for you? • Control Power Point Presentations from anywhere in the room • Allow student input in less time • Save “teacher notes” in presentations or on WORD documents • Allow recording and playback of teacher’s notations for “ Sub Playback” • Combine with clickers for immediate feedback and instant grading of quizzes and tests
